Transaction eacf306f4e7010a7b689289e3788681f421bc670c5ccc76cbae7109e3d5dae05
1 Input
1 Output
-
eacf306f4e7010a7b689289e3788681f421bc670c5ccc76cbae7109e3d5dae05:0
- value
- 33553877
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9f837022ad73ee34e405ac259b2b521d1cb952ce OP_EQUAL
- address
- 3GESpX4hcs6pXtKEaMRj14BgSG76jTguiq